    Luke Holland's Meinl Cymbals set up from left to right, if sitting behind the kit, is as follows:
    - 15" Byzance Traditional Medium Hihats
    - 18" Byzance Traditional Extra Thin Hammered Crash
    - 8" Byzance Traditional Splash
    - 22" Mb20 Heavy Bell Ride
    - 19" Byzance Traditional Medium Thin Crash
    - 16" Byzance Traditional China
    ** NOTE - the cymbal combination below is now the official Meinl Cymbals Artist Concept Model Luke Holland Bullet Stack. **
    - 16" Byzance Vintage Trash Crash (Luke says "splash" but he meant crash. LOL!) turned upside down with a -
    - 12" Classics Custom Trash Splash turned upside down and stacked on top
    Luke also plays DW drums, Vater drum sticks, and Remo drum heads.

      So paradiddlediddle number 1:
      RLRRLL - the first right is on the ride cymbal followed by ghost notes on the snare
      Paradiddlediddle number 2: the first right is an ACCENT on the snare, the rest of the notes are played on the hi-hat.
      Paradiddlediddle number 3: the first right is an ACCENT on the rack tom with the rest of the notes being ghosted on the snare.
      The last few notes of the fill are accented single strokes (RLRLKKRLRLKKRLKKK)
      SO - the whole fill (the leading right of the paradiddlediddle is played on a different drum each time: Ride cymbal, Snare and finally the rack tom) is:
      RlrrllRlrrllRlrrllRLRLKKRLRLKKRLKKK
